Why are Roombas worth it? 

This part of the post will discuss are Roombas worth it. We have put down some of the most common reasons why users thing that Roombas are good for their homes. 

  1. Roomba vacuum cleaners easily clean hardwood, carpet, and vinyl floorings at homes. 
  2. Some Roomba models come with a height adjustment feature that allows them to easily transition from one-floor type to another. 
  3. Roomba’s integration with Alexa or Google Assistant allows your device to follow the cleaning schedules every day at the same time. You don’t need to push the button every day and every time you want to make your device start the cleaning job. 
  4. Buying a Roomba for your home cleaning tasks is much cheaper in the long run than hiring a cleaning service or having a maid. 
  5. You can allot your time to some other tasks while your robot vacuum cleans the entire house. 
  6. Roomba vacuums are convenient and can be placed anywhere. You can even carry them to a new location or a new home without any hassle.
  7. These robot cleaners efficiently clean every corner of your home where you might not reach easily. 

Downsides of Roomba vacuum cleaners

In this section, we will learn some of the downsides of having a Roomba vacuum cleaner at your home. These are the points that are claimed by some of the Roomba users who don’t think Roombas are worth it. 

Roombas stuck easily

Roombas are designed to avoid furniture, stairs, and walls, notwithstanding, these robots have a tendency to easily get stuck. Sometimes, these robots get stuck in the most annoying ways that make getting them out of their trap even more frustrating. The Roomba vacuum cleaners will manage to go between the legs of a char before realizing that these legs are now the jail bars for them. 

Robots require your home to be clean already

In order to run properly and easily navigate around the house, these robots require a perfectly tidy home. You will have to make sure you get the floor of your house free from all the cables, mats, etc before running your robot. Most likely, they will not register that there are some wires or cables on the floor, so they will run over them. That way, these robots finally get stuck. 

Feces are a nightmare for robot vacuums

Many a time, your robot vacuum cleaner will crash into things that it is not supposed to, be it your foot or the turd that your dog just dropped. Feces are a nightmare for these robot vacuum cleaners. You can easily get to see a lot of videos of robot vacuums painting homes with feces. 

Time-consuming cleaning tasks

There’s no doubt that you can clean the house faster than a robot vacuum cleaner can. This is because a robot cleaner will run through its algorithms to decide what to clean and what to avoid. Moreover, all that time that a robot vacuum cleaner spends to figure out where to clean leads to faster battery drain.
